are 3 hold road shoes compatable with spin class pedals?




Sugie


I just ordered Shimano road bike shoes cycling SH-R085W which are SPD-SL and look cleat compatable. I was wondering if they were compatable with the pedals used in spin cycling classes?


Answer
Your shoes are 100% NOT compatible with the SPD pedals used for spin and MTB. Look cleats use a wide 3-hole pattern, while SPD-compatible shoes use a narrow 2-hole pattern.

You also might want to shy away from performance-driven road cycling shoes. They have very little traction and you can find yourself in a few very embarrassing situations walking from the spin studio to the locker room.

Shoes for spinning classes?




Fatbeard


I'm about to buy shoes from spinning.com and it says it also recommends cleats. Are these the part you need to buy separately so the shoes clip into the pedals? I would have thought the shoes would come fully equipped and ready to clip in, otherwise why would anybody buy them, that's dumb.


Answer
The clips come with the pedals so if you have a bike buy a set of pedals and you can use the shoes on both. You can go to the local bike shop or look online for a pair of SPD mountain bike shoes for a lot cheaper the shoes from spinning.com You will need SPD clips $15.
